Where does “Niess” come from?

Niess (Luxembourgish) comes from French nièce, from Middle French niepce, from Old French niece, from Latin neptia, from Latin neptis, from Proto-Indo-European néptih₂, from Proto-Indo-European -ih₂, from Proto-Indo-European -h₂ — Creates collective nouns, which refer to groups...

Niess (Luxembourgish): niece
